I've ordered through Bell, and they're very good on pricing. Now, I just order online from my local dealer, Lexus of Mobile. I get about the same, and sometimes better discount than Bell, with free shipping if I'm too lazy to drive 30 min. over there. Amayama is the cheapest if you can wait. What's funny is that I have to order the parts though the dealer's online store. I can't just walk up to the parts counter and get the same price. I go to parts.lexus.com and shop by my zip code. It pulls up the closest dealers and they all have discounted prices.
